- Well Chaps (and Chapesses),
- When recently compiling from the DOS prompt I found errors all over the place
- .....all within my code (no complaints, Mr Borland, really!) and of course it
- said line 1603 and line 1781 and so on.
- Of course in the normal scheme of things this is not too great a problem if you
- are checking your code from within the editor but if you choose to do things on
- paper with a ballpoint then most print-outs will be short of the odd line no.
- I have therefore written this simple line-print utility to number and paginate
- for me and it seems OK. Since it helped me somewhat I thought that I would
- share it about.
- It works with command line args (sorry, no wildcards) or from within itself
- and I suggest that you bung your printer into 17 chars and 6 lines per inch.
-
- Hope it's of use. I decided to pass it round free of charge so for the mo
- consider it PD. I can't accept any responsibility if it blows anything up tho'.
